Counting Cards Mythologies
Before we begin let us eliminate 2 common misconceptions with regard to card counting:
1. Card counters don’t remember every card they have seen dealt from a deck or shoe, and counting cards doesn’t need to be complex.
In fact, basic systems can be extremely effective. It is the logic the plan is based on, NOT its complexity that creates an approach favorable.
2. Counting cards also doesn’t allow a player to determine with certainty what cards will be dealt out the shoe next.
Card counting is simply a calculation abstraction NOT a foretelling abstraction.
While it puts the expectations in your favor over the long term, short-term losing times occur for every gamblers, so be prepared!
1. Why card counting functions
People who play good chemin de fer strategy with a card counting scheme can break the gambling dens advantage.
The reason for this is unsophisticated. Small value cards advance the dealer in vingt-et-un, and big value cards favour the gambler.
Low cards help the house because they aid him in making succeeding totals on her hands when the house is stiff, (has a 12, 13, 14, 15, or 16 total on her 1st 2 cards).
2. Counting Cards Your Benefit over the Croupier
In gambling hall chemin de fer, you can stay on your stiffs if you want to, but the croupier cannot. She has no choice to make but you do, and in this is your edge.
Codes of the game require that the house hit her stiffs no matter how loaded the deck is in big cards that will bust her.
3. Card Counting accelerating The chances Of Hitting a Blackjack
The big cards aid the player not only because they may bust the croupier when he takes a card on his stiffs, but because the 10 value cards and Aces create blackjacks.
Although blackjacks are of course, equally dispersed between the casino and the player, the crucial fact is that the gambler is paid-out more (three to two) when she gets a blackjack.
4. You Do Not Need To Add Up Every One Of the Cards
In counting cards, you don’t have to count the amounts of each of the unique card numbers in order to realize at what point you have an edge over the casino.
You only have to realize when the deck is flush or poor in high cards for example the cards favorable to the gambler.
5. Counting Cards – You Have To Act On Your Benefit!
Card counting on its own can show when you achieve an edge, but to pump up your bankroll you will want to modify your wager size higher when you have an advantage and lower when you don’t.
For card counting, to be effective you have to ACT and gamble on the situations that are favorable to you.
